YMCA Dagupan shines in 21st PKF National Karate meet

The YMCA Dagupan City Team once again showed its prowess at the 21st PKF National Open Karate Championship held May 24-25 at the Ninoy Aquino Stadium in Manila where they clinched one gold, three silver, and two bronze medals.

 Seven- year old John Enrico Vasquez (Mother Goose School) won the gold in the 9-years old and below Advance Boy’s Kata. Vasquez was the 2007 National Philippines Olympic Festival Champion held at the Ultra Sports Complex in October last year.

 Rookie Raniela Isabel Gutierrez (La Marea Academy), champion of the 2008 Philippine Olympic Festival- Central North Luzon, clinched the silver in the 8-9 years old Girl’s Kumite.

 Ramil Macaalay, 2006 National Philippine Olympic Festival champion and 2007 PKF National Open Karate Championships Silver Medalist and a fresh graduate of LNU Special Science, won the silver inthe plus 53 kg 16 to 17 Boy’s Kumite while Jayson Laso won bronze in Kata.

 Fidel Salvador Reyes (University of Luzon), 2007 PKF National Open Karate Championship gold medalist, won the silver in the Minus 53 kg 16 to 17Boy’s Kumite while 2007 Phil Olympic Festival National Champion Daniel Kurt Vidal (Ednas School) won the bronze in the 12 to 13 Boy’s Kumite.

 Vasquez and Gutierrez have qualified in the Philippine Pewee National Pool while Laso and Reyes qualified in the Philippine Junior’s National. 

The Philippine Karate Federation Open Championship is considered the highest level in national sports karate competition because gold and silver medalists are elevated to the Philippine Team.#
